OPEN-HOUSE

 

Overseas visitors to Loughborough are often lonely,

so 'OPEN-HOUSE', helps promote friendship between people of different cultures, nations, and ages 

~"a place where people from overseas are loved and accepted ~

where they can make friends in a safe environment".

 

Situated centrally in the town, we are easy to find.  
'OPEN-HOUSE' meets regularly
in the ‘Lounge’ at Emmanuel Church Centre, 43 Forest Road -
from 2 pm to 4 pm on most Sunday afternoons.
We welcome men and women of all ages, single and married, from all nations and cultures.

 

Serving light refreshments to students, academics and other visitors from overseas (including children),

we relax, practise our English, play board-games, share news and views etc. 

We also arrange occasional quizzes, outings, meals and local walks.

 

We trust that 'OPEN-HOUSE' will enable better relations between people from around the world, to the mutual benefit of all.  

'OPEN-HOUSE' is served by ‘friendship’ volunteers from several local Christian churches

who help to welcome newcomers, serve refreshments and generally mix-and-mingle with visitors,

extending and encouraging friendship and Christian hospitality!
